Research direction
Start with the linked VoiceOver operating TimelineJS.mov example and reproduce the report for offscreen slides. Then inspect the slide visibility behavior around the reported inert attribute and iframe possibility; done means offscreen slide content is no longer exposed to VoiceOver while the active slide remains available.
